What companies run services between Providence, RI, USA and Queens, NY, USA?

Amtrak Northeast Regional operates a train from Providence to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station every 3 hours. Tickets cost $26–280 and the journey takes 3h 21m. Amtrak Acela also services this route every 4 hours. Alternatively, Greyhound USA operates a bus from Providence to Port Authority Bus Terminal once daily. Tickets cost $28–60 and the journey takes 4h.
